:root{font-family:Segoe UI,Helvetica Neue,Arial,sans-serif;line-height:1.5;font-weight:400;color:#213547;background-color:#f8f8f8}body{margin:0;padding:0}.app-container{max-width:1200px;margin:0 auto;padding:20px}header{display:flex;justify-content:space-between;align-items:center;margin-bottom:30px;padding-bottom:15px;border-bottom:1px solid #e0e0e0}header nav{display:flex;gap:15px}button{background-color:#0078d4;color:#fff;border:none;padding:8px 16px;border-radius:4px;cursor:pointer;font-size:14px;margin-left:10px}.key-value-table button{margin-right:8px;margin-left:0}.key-value-table button:last-child{margin-right:0}button:hover{background-color:#106ebe}.delete-button{background-color:#d13438}.delete-button:hover{background-color:#b92e32}.cancel-button{background-color:#6e6e6e}.key-value-table{width:100%;border-collapse:collapse;margin-top:20px}.key-value-table th,.key-value-table td{padding:12px 15px;text-align:left;border-bottom:1px solid #e0e0e0}.key-value-table th{background-color:#f0f0f0;font-weight:600}.key-value-table th:last-child,.key-value-table td:last-child{min-width:200px;white-space:nowrap}.value-cell{max-width:300px;word-break:break-word;overflow:hidden;text-overflow:ellipsis}.content-type-cell{max-width:200px;word-break:break-word;overflow:hidden;text-overflow:ellipsis}.key-value-table .tags-display{max-height:60px;overflow-y:auto;max-width:250px}.key-value-table .tag-display{background:#e9ecef;color:#495057;padding:2px 6px;border-radius:12px;font-size:11px;white-space:nowrap}.key-value-table .no-tags{color:#6c757d;font-style:italic;font-size:12px}.key-value-table .more-tags{background:#d1ecf1!important;color:#0c5460!important;font-weight:500}.filters{display:flex;gap:15px;margin-bottom:20px;flex-wrap:wrap}.filter-group{display:flex;flex-direction:column}.filter-group label{margin-bottom:5px;font-size:14px;font-weight:500}input,textarea{padding:8px 12px;border:1px solid #ccc;border-radius:4px;font-size:14px}.key-value-form{max-width:600px}.form-group{margin-bottom:20px}.form-group label{display:block;margin-bottom:8px;font-weight:500}.form-actions{display:flex;justify-content:flex-end;gap:10px;margin-top:30px}.tags-container{display:flex;flex-wrap:wrap;gap:8px;margin-bottom:15px}.tag{background-color:#f0f0f0;padding:5px 10px;border-radius:4px;display:flex;align-items:center}.remove-tag{background:none;border:none;color:#666;margin-left:8px;cursor:pointer;font-size:16px}.add-tag{display:flex;gap:8px}.error-message{background-color:#fde7e9;color:#d13438;padding:10px;border-radius:4px;margin-bottom:20px}.load-more-container{display:flex;justify-content:center;margin-top:20px}.load-more-button{background-color:transparent;color:#0078d4;border:1px solid #0078d4;padding:12px 24px;border-radius:4px;cursor:pointer;font-size:14px;margin:0}.load-more-button:hover:not(:disabled){background-color:#0078d41a}.load-more-button:disabled{background-color:#6e6e6e;cursor:not-allowed}.key-value-revisions{padding:20px;max-width:1200px;margin:0 auto}.revisions-header{margin-bottom:30px}.revisions-header h2{color:#333;margin-bottom:15px;font-size:1.8em;font-weight:600}.key-info{background:#f8f9fa;border:1px solid #e9ecef;border-radius:4px;padding:15px;margin-bottom:20px;font-size:14px}.key-info-large{background:#f8f9fa;border:1px solid #e9ecef;border-radius:4px;padding:20px;margin-bottom:25px;font-size:18px;font-weight:500}.view-revisions-button{background-color:#107c10;margin-left:5px}.view-revisions-button:hover{background-color:#0e6e0e}.no-revisions{text-align:center;padding:40px;color:#6c757d;font-size:16px}.tags-display{display:flex;flex-wrap:wrap;gap:4px}.tag-display{background:#e9ecef;color:#495057;padding:2px 6px;border-radius:12px;font-size:11px;white-space:nowrap}
